GRAHAM CRACKER BARS



Graham Cracker Bars image

These are a sweet graham cracker crumb bar with coconut and a milk chocolate topping. An easy, quick, yet simply delicious bar recipe...you have to try it! :)

Provided by Diane

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Bar Cookie Recipes

Time 17m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 cups graham cracker crumbs
2 cups flaked coconut
¼ cup margarine, melted
1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
4 (1.55 ounce) bars milk chocolate candy

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Grease an 8x8 inch baking dish.
  • In a medium bowl, stir together the graham cracker crumbs and coconut. Pour in the condensed milk and melted margarine, mix until well blended. Press the mixture evenly into the prepared pan.
  • Bake for 10 to 12 minutes in the preheated oven. Remove and let cool. Melt chocolate bars in a microwave or over a double boiler, stirring occasionally until smooth. Spread over the cooled bars, chill and cut into squares.

MAGIC COOKIE BARS FROM EAGLE BRAND®



Magic Cookie Bars from EAGLE BRAND® image

This bar cookie is an old fashioned favorite. Chocolate chips, nuts and coconut are set in a caramelized layer on top of a graham cracker crust.

Provided by Eagle brand

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     EAGLE BRAND®

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 6

½ cup butter or margarine, melted
1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s
1 (14 ounce) can EAGLE BRAND® Sweetened Condensed Milk
2 cups semisweet chocolate morsels
1 ⅓ cups flaked coconut
1 cup chopped nuts

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350 degrees F (325 degrees for glass dish). Coat 13x9-inch baking pan with no-stick cooking spray.
  • Combine graham cracker crumbs and butter. Press into bottom of prepared pan. Pour sweetened condensed milk evenly over crumb mixture. Layer evenly with chocolate chips, coconut and nuts. Press down firmly with a fork.
  • Bake 25 minutes or until lightly browned. Cool. Cut into bars or diamonds. Store covered at room temperature.

BUTTERY COCONUT BARS



Buttery Coconut Bars image

My coconut bars are an American version of a Filipino coconut cake called bibingka. These are a crispier, sweeter take on the Christmas tradition I grew up with. —Denise Nyland, Panama City, Florida

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h

Yield 3 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up butter, melted
FILLING:
3 large eggs
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up butter, melted
3 teaspoons v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on salt
4 cups sweetened shredded coconut,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Line a 13x9-in. baking pan with parchment, letting ends extend up sides., In a large bowl, mix flour, brown sugar and salt; stir in 1 cup melted butter. Press onto bottom of prepared pan. Bake until light brown, 12-15 minutes. Cool 10 minutes on a wire rack. Reduce oven setting to 325°., In a large bowl, whisk the first 7 filling ingredients until blended; stir in 3 cups coconut. Pour over crust; sprinkle with remaining coconut. Bake until light golden brown, 25-30 minutes. Cool in pan on a wire rack. Lifting with parchment, remove from pan. Cut into bars.

COCONUT GRAHAM CRACKER SQUARES



Coconut Graham Cracker Squares image

These bar cookies travel well and feed a lot of people at potlucks and family reunions. Kids especially like their rich flavor.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 cup butter, cubed
1 cup sugar
1/2 cup milk
1 large egg, beaten
1 cup sweetened shredded coconut
1 cup chopped walnuts
1 cup graham cracker crumbs
24 whole graham crackers
FROSTING:
1/4 cup butter, softened
2 cups conf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/8 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In a heavy saucepan, melt butter. Stir in sugar, milk and eggs.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 10 minutes. Remove from the heat. Stir in coconut, nuts and cracker crumbs. , Line a greased 15x10x1-in. pan with 12 whole crackers. Spread with the coconut mixture. Top with remaining crackers; press down gently.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for 30 minutes. ,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ine frosting ingredients; beat until smooth. Break each cracker into four portions; spread with frosting.

CHOCOLATE-COCONUT BARS



Chocolate-Coconut Bars image

These decadent bars are inspired by Hello Dollies, a popular Southern dessert.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es     Cookie Recipes

Time 1h

Yield Makes 20

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 cups finely ground cookies (12 ounces), such as graham crackers or chocolate wafers, or a combination
1/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up (1 1/2 sticks) unsalted butter, melted
1 cup pecan pieces
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ips or chunks
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1 1/2 cups sweetened shredded coconut

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Lightly splash a 15-by-10-inch rimmed baking sheet evenly with water, then line with parchment paper.
  • In a large bowl, stir together cookie crumbs, sugar, and butter until combined. Evenly press onto bottom and up sides of prepared baking sheet. Bake, rotating halfway through, until firm, about 10 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ack; cool, about 20 minutes.
  • Sprinkle cooled crust evenly with pecans and chocolate. Pour condensed milk over the top, spreading to cover completely (do not let it drip over the edges). Sprinkle with coconut.
  • Bake until coconut is toasted, 10 to 15 minutes. Transfer to rack; cool completely. Trim edges, if desired, and cut into equal-size bars.

CHOCOLATE COCONUT BARS



Chocolate Coconut Bars image

With a middle layer of coconut, these sweet chocolaty treats taste similar to a Mounds candy bar! If time is short, don't wait for the bars to cool-just lay on several thin milk chocolate bars right after you take the pan from the oven and spread them as they melt.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ield about 3 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 cups graham cracker crumbs
1/2 cup butter, melted
1/4 cup sugar
2 cups sweetened shredded coconut
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1/2 cup chopped pecans
1 plain chocolate candy bar (7 ounces)
2 tablespoons creamy peanut butter

Steps:

  • Combine the crumbs, butter and sugar. Press into a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 10 minutes. Meanwhile, in a bowl, combine coconut, milk and pecans; spread over the crust. Bake at 350° for 15 minutes; cool completely. In a small saucepan, melt candy bar and peanut butter over low heat; spread over bars. Cool until set.

EASY PEANUT BUTTER, CHOCOLATE, COCONUT & GRAHAM BARS



Easy Peanut Butter, Chocolate, Coconut & Graham Bars image

Make and share this Easy Peanut Butter, Chocolate, Coconut & Graham Bars recipe from Food.com.

Provided by pink cook

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 40m

Yield 24 bars, 24 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up butter
1 1/2 cups graham crackers, crumbs
2 2/3 cups flaked coconut
1 (14 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k (NOT evaporated milk)
1 (12 ounce) package semi-swe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up creamy peanut butter

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ees (325 for glass pan).
  • In 13x9x2-inch baking pan, melt butter in oven. Sprinkle crumbs evenly over melted butter.
  • Top evenly with the coconut, then sweetened condensed milk.
  • Bake for 25 to 30 minutes or until lightly browned.
  • In small saucepan over low heat, melt the chocolate chips with peanut butter. Spread evenly over hot coconut layer.
  • Cool 30 minutes, then chill. Cut into bars.
  • Store cookie bars loosely covered at room temperature.
